Deutsche Bank Offices Searched in Money Laundering Investigation
German police conducted searches at Deutsche Bank offices in Frankfurt and Berlin on Wednesday morning.
These actions were undertaken as part of an ongoing investigation into alleged money laundering.
Following reports of the probe, Deutsche Bank shares experienced a decrease of approximately 2.7%.
Deutsche Bank issued a statement confirming that Frankfurt prosecutors are conducting an investigation at its business premises. The bank stated its full cooperation with the prosecutor's office and declined to provide further comment on the matter.
